给ES添加插件:IK分词器
首先,必须知道插件应该下载到容器的哪个位置
然后,下载ik分词器,找到自己ES的对应版本一致 的IK分词器
下载链接:https://github.com/medcl/elasticsearch-analysis-ik/releases
解压文件:
copy此ik目录到刚刚es容器中的plugins目录中:
docker cp ik ES01:/usr/share/elasticsearch/plugins
结果就是在plugins中有了ik
别忘了重启es容器噢
测试:
设置IK自定义词汇和禁用词汇:
进入容器,找到上传的ik分词器目录,进入到以下路径
/usr/share/elasticsearch/plugins/ik/config
修改:IKAnalyzer.cfg.xml即可